HVAC products need to operate reliably under long working hours, temperature changes, frequent switching, and different installation environments. The internal electronic components must support stable control, safe power conversion, and consistent user interaction.

01

Long-Hour Operating Stability

HVAC systems often run for long periods in daily residential and commercial environments. Internal components must maintain stable performance under continuous operation, repeated startup cycles, and changing load conditions.

02

Safe Power Conversion

Air conditioning systems require reliable power conversion and protection for control boards, display modules, sensors, and communication circuits. Component selection must consider safety, efficiency, heat, and long-term durability.

03

Consistent User Interaction

Users expect clear feedback, responsive controls, and stable system behavior. Display modules, control circuits, and signal connections need to work consistently across different installation environments and usage scenarios.
